This recipe for rice pudding does not fall short of the statement above. Although this recipe calls for grape juice, it does not change the flavor but adds color to the dish. I guarantee it is by far the best around For best results, soak rice in water for 1 hours prior to cooking; Drain In a large heavy saucepan add three cups of water salt and spices, bring to a boil. Sieve through a colander, bring to a boil again and add rice, milk and sugar. Cook covered over medium heat for about 20 minutes, remove from heat add butter, raisins and grape juice. Continue to cook approximately 15 min uncovered or until rice has absorb the water. Pour into individual serving dishes or a square serving dish, let cool and garnish with cinnamon.
